Abstract

As sandboxing grows in popularity as a method of malware detection and prevention, cybercriminals will find new ways to circumvent this technology. For example, there are new types of malware that can recognize if they are in a sandbox. These malware infections do not execute their malicious code until they are outside the sandbox. One of the techniques attackers use to circumvent a sandbox solution is Lack of Users input. In this malware can analyze user input level to detect sandbox. In contrast to a sandbox, different types of user activity, such as mouse or keyboard activity occur frequently. Implementation of sandboxing technology in testing and analyzing malware behavior, including malware that uses data obfuscation techniques, can provide a better understanding of the characteristics and behavior of the malware. Effective mitigation measures include blocking malware access to system resources and turning off malware execution completely.
